Ted Cruz Wins Evangelical ‘Values Voter’ Straw Poll – Third Year In A Row

Ted Cruz is once again is evangelicals’ choice for president.

Although no one who has ever won the Values Voter Summit straw poll has gone on to be the Republican Party’s nominee, conservative evangelicals minutes ago voted Ted Cruz to be their standard bearer. This is the Texas Tea Party Senator’s third win in a row at the conference hosted by the anti-gay hate group Family Research Council.

Cruz took 35 percent of the vote, with Ben Carson coming in second at 18 percent. The Values Voter crowd also named Carson as their choice for vice president, The Hill reports.

Mike Huckabee came in third, with just 14 percent, with Marco Rubio coming in a close fourth, at 13 percent. Donald Trump, who originally was not going to attend, rounded out the top five, with five percent.
